AVOID THESE 3 THINGS ON SOCIAL MEDIA, IF YOU WANT TO LIVE A MORE BEAUTIFUL LIFE



Reduce these 3 things on social media, then you will be a stronger 


1. Reduce criticism of others

A lot of people who love criticize each other. Starting from sports accounts, artist accounts, news accounts, culinary accounts, government accounts, even friends' accounts; there are bound to be critical comments. And today's social media culture tends to give us space to dissect the ugliness of others.

Ok, try to reduce the activity of criticizing other people. Reduce nagging comments. If you want criticism, fine. Criticize yourself. Bring out your most scathing comments, to yourself. Start from A-Z, where are your shortcomings and mistakes in living life.

 The action plan, try scrolling through your social media accounts. Unfollow the first 5 accounts that are gossipy, talkative, or critical. Focus on improving yourself. Not looking for other people's faults.


2. Reduce seeing negative news on social media

Negative news can weaken us. News about disasters, theft, murder, corruption, death; this can make our subconscious terrorized continuously. As a result, you become a paranoid person. Full of fear, negative thinking, and do not believe in yourself. What's more dangerous, you may get used to feeling happy when you see other people in trouble.

Think about it, why do we listen to negative news, we also can't do anything? Read the news, just once a day. And preferably directly on the news site. Not on your social media homepage, the place you visit most often.

The action plan, scroll your social media. Unfollow the first 5 accounts that share negative news. Replace it by following 5 accounts on explore that share positive tips.


3. Reduce time on social media

Have you ever counted, how much time do you spend on social media? I'm not asking you to reduce your time a lot. Just one hour a day. Continue to use that hour to do something positive. For example sports, learning new skills, worship, creating a side business, or other positive things.

If you can set aside one hour a day, a year means you get a total of 365 hours. 365 hours is roughly equal to 15 days. Can you imagine what cool things you can produce in that much time?
